I don't see anything inherently wrong with your workflow to select a feature and zoom to it. I took your general workflow and tested it on some sample data and it works like it should. Which version of ArcGISRuntime are you targeting? Here is my code blow:
import QtQuick 2.6
import QtQuick.Controls 2.2
import Esri.ArcGISRuntime 100.10
ApplicationWindow {
    id: appWindow
    width: 800
    height: 600
    title: "SelectAFeature"
    property FeatureLayer alaskaNationalParks: null
    // add a mapView component
    MapView {
        id: mapView
        anchors.fill: parent
        // set focus to enable keyboard navigation
        focus: true
        // add a map to the mapview
        Map {
            id: map
            initUrl: "https://arcgis.com/home/item.html?id=dcc7466a91294c0ab8f7a094430ab437"
            onLoadStatusChanged: {
                if (loadStatus !== Enums.LoadStatusLoaded)
                    return;
                // get the Alaska National Parks feature layer
                map.operationalLayers.forEach(fl =>
                  {
                      if (fl.name.indexOf("- Alaska National Parks") !== -1) {
                          alaskaNationalParks = fl;
                          print("FL set");
                      }
                  });
            }
        }
        onMouseClicked: {
            alaskaNationalParks.clearSelection()
            identifyLayer(alaskaNationalParks, mouse.x, mouse.y, 15, false);
        }
        onIdentifyLayerStatusChanged: {
            if (error)
                print(error.message);
            if (identifyLayerStatus === Enums.TaskStatusCompleted) {
                if (identifyLayerResult.geoElements.length > 0) {
                    //Retrieve Feature
                    var feature = identifyLayerResult.geoElements[0];
                    //select feature
                    alaskaNationalParks.selectFeature(feature);
                    mapView.setViewpointGeometryAndPadding(feature.geometry, 30);
                }
            }
        }
    }
